The Million Dollar question. And answer!

Updated February 2022

By Jim Connolly | October 4, 2021

million dollar question, $999999 question

I spent a little time this weekend, speaking with a guy who made a multi-million dollar fortune, from scratch, when he was in his 30’s. Now in his 50’s, Bernard’s enjoying a much quieter life in the countryside.

He shared an idea with me, about what he called his secret to making money, especially when times are challenging.

Now I’m going to share it with you.

Bernard’s advice for making lots of money

He started by talking about how little attention is given to the figure of $999,999.

Yes, I know that sounds a little weird, but please bear with me.

Here’s what he said.

  • You never hear anyone say that want to live the $999,999 lifestyle.
  • You never see a TV show called who wants to be the owner of $999,999.
  • You never hear anyone talking about “a cool $999,999”.
  • And no one has ever told anyone that they look like $999,999.

His point is that it’s the cool million dollars that gets all the focus and attention.

Early, sustained motivation is the key

Here’s the core of Bernard’s idea, which I think gets his point across beautifully:

Ten by ten by ten is a thousand. Do that another three times and you get a million. Those who manage to make a million are the ones who can get motivated when it’s just $10 – – and then stay motivated when it’s only $1000, or $10,000.

Because the jump from $10,000 to $100,000 isn’t that hard. And from $100,000 to $Million it’s even easier.

Whether it’s building a business, building a fortune or building a subscriber base, there is a common thread.

The work at the beginning is disproportionately hard and unrewarding.

And the way we choose to navigate that difficult period will determine whether we reach the breakthrough, where it becomes easier and the rewards massively greater.

If you’re going through that hard, unrewarding period in any area right now, check your strategy and if it remains sound, keep going!

It really does seem this is the point where results are determined. It’s certainly where most people lose heart.

Like achieving anything of value, Bernard’s advice falls into the ‘easier said than done’ category.

But in fairness, no one suggests making a ton of money is easy.

That’s the very reason we’re advised to overcome the initial difficulties and persist.
